MARVELLOUS - Definition & Meaning for Kids

Simple definitions and word synonyms for kids.

Meaning 1

Part of speech: Adjective (satellite)

being or having the character of a miracle

Meaning 2

Part of speech: Adjective (satellite)

extraordinarily good or great

Example: used especially as intensifiers; a fantastic trip to the Orient; the film was fantastic!; a howling success; a marvelous collection of rare books; had a rattling conversation about politics; a tremendous achievement

Meaning 3

Part of speech: Adjective (satellite)

too improbable to admit of belief

Example: a tall story

Synonyms

Wonderful, Howling, Wondrous, Rattling, Tremendous
